We can't recall any stay in a B&B that surpassed the experience at The Clock Tower in Lower Catesby. We had tickets for the Cropredy Festival and needed somewhere calm and beautiful to stay nearby, given the bustle and loud volumes of a major (wonderful) folk festival. And we chose the right place. Lizzie and David welcomed us as if old friends had come to stay for the weekend, the room was delightfully full of art and family photos, the bed very comfortable, the bathroom stocked with all you could need for a luxurious soak. The house has all the charm of an historic property (upstairs the eponymous clock ticks solemnly away); it's surrounded by lush green views and has gardens full of beautiful flowers. Some of these last found their way into pretty arrangements around the house. As for the breakfasts - oh my goodness! The full English was exactly what you'd hope for after a late night enjoying live music - a delicious plate of (very local, next field) bacon and sausages, egg, tomatoes, mushrooms, toast. Fruit and cereal also on offer. The ideal B&B. We will be back!
